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Oiartzun, Spain and Tolosa, Basque Country, Spain?

You can take a bus from Oiartzun - Iparralde Etorbidea, Eliza to Tolosa - Oria Kalea, Zezen Plaza via Donostia - Tolosa Hiribidea, Amerika Plaza and Donostia - Tolosa Hiribidea 138 in around 1h 20m. Alternatively, Renfe Cercanias operates a train from Pasaia to Tolosa hourly. Tickets cost €2–8 and the journey takes 54 min. Renfe Viajeros also services this route every 2 hours.
